Quality Assurance Risk Manager information

What is the difference between Quality Assurance Risk Manager vs Quality Control Specialist?

AspectQuality Assurance Risk ManagerQuality Control Specialist
CertificationsISO 9001, Six Sigma, CQEISO 9001, Six Sigma, CQE
Work EnvironmentRisk assessment, process improvement, complianceProduct inspection, testing, defect identification
Industry UsageManufacturing, healthcare, aerospaceManufacturing, food production, electronics

The Quality Assurance Risk Manager focuses on identifying and mitigating risks in processes to ensure quality standards are met, often involving risk assessments and compliance. In contrast, the Quality Control Specialist primarily conducts product inspections and tests to detect defects. Both roles require similar certifications and are integral to quality management but differ in scope and focus.

What is quality assurance in risk management?

In the context of a Quality Assurance Risk Manager, quality assurance in risk management involves systematically identifying, assessing, and mitigating potential risks that could impact product quality or operational processes. It includes implementing standards, conducting audits, and using tools like risk assessments to ensure compliance and reduce errors, thereby maintaining product integrity and customer satisfaction.

Job description


ABM is seeking an experienced Electrical QA/QC Manager to lead quality assurance and quality control activities within a semiconductor manufacturing and high-tech construction environment.
This position is responsible for implementing, executing, and continuously improving the site Electrical QA/QC Program. The QA/QC Manager provides technical leadership and oversight to QA/QC personnel while partnering with project management, construction supervision, engineering, safety, commissioning, and Client representatives to ensure electrical installations meet all applicable requirements.
The successful candidate will possess extensive electrical construction knowledge, strong leadership and analytical skills, and experience managing quality within complex industrial or high-tech environments.

Responsibilities
  • Lead and administer the site Electrical QA/QC Program, including inspection, testing, documentation, nonconformance, corrective action, and turnover activities.
  • Provide leadership, supervision, technical guidance, and development to QA/QC personnel while coordinating with project management, construction, engineering, commissioning, and Client representatives.
  • Ensure electrical installations comply with NFPA 70 (NEC), applicable NFPA 70E requirements, approved drawings and specifications, manufacturer/OEM requirements, Client standards, and applicable regulatory requirements.
  • Develop and manage Inspection and Test Plans (ITPs), inspection processes, checklists, acceptance criteria, and hold/witness points based on project requirements, risk, and construction schedules.
  • Oversee electrical inspections and testing, including raceways and supports, conductors and cables, grounding and bonding, terminations, torque verification, insulation resistance, continuity, and other project-specific requirements.
  • Identify and manage deficiencies and nonconforming work, including NCRs, Root Cause Analysis (RCA), corrective/preventive actions, and verification of resolution.
  • Monitor quality performance, trends, recurring deficiencies, and rework to drive continuous improvement and a proactive first-time-quality culture.
  • Maintain accurate, traceable, and auditable QA/QC records while supporting quality audits, commissioning, and final project turnover.
  • Ensure QA/QC activities comply with applicable safety, PPE, cleanroom, contamination-control, and semiconductor facility requirements.
